1846 Bocage Duvotenay Map - Empire of Brazil Rio de Janeiro Bahia South America
This authentic antique map of the Brazilian Empire, dating back to 1846, showcases detailed cartography of Rio de Janeiro and Bahia. Created by Th. Duvotenay and featured in Barbie du Bocage's Atlas Illustre, this piece offers a glimpse into historical geography. Measuring approximately 9 by 12 inches, the map is a copper plate engraving with vibrant colors and a decorative border, perfect for framing and display. A facsimile copy of the title page is included for authenticity, adding to the historical significance of this piece.
